Online Class Availability at Duquesne University
Online coursework is an option at Duquesne University. Of 8,234 students, 561 (7%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 2,706 (33%) took at least some classes online.

International Relations Bachelor’s Program at Duquesne University
Among the 14 bachelor’s international relations degrees awarded at Duquesne University, 64% were women (9) and 36% were men (5).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of International Relations bachelor’s degree recipients at Duquesne University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 10 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 1 |
| Black / African American | 1 |
| International (Nonresident) | 1 |
| Unknown | 1 |
Minority students account for 14% of International Relations bachelor’s degree recipients at Duquesne University, below the national average of 38%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
